Recall Details

Company:
American Honda Motor Co. Inc., Torrance, California
Reason for Recall:
The vehicle's throttle cable can get stuck, posing crash and injury hazards.

Hazard:
The vehicle's throttle cable can get stuck, posing crash and injury hazards.
Remedy:
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led all-terrain vehicles (ATVs) and contact an authorized Honda Powersports dealer to schedule an appointment for a free inspection and repair. Honda is contacting all known purchasers directly.

Product Information

Full Description:

This recall involves model year 2022 Honda ATVs with model number TRX90X. The ATVs were sold in white and red. "HONDA" is printed on the front, sides, and rear of each vehicle. "TRX90X" is printed on a label located on both sides of the vehicle. The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) is stamped on the front of the frame. The VIN range for the recalled vehicles are 1HFTE5505N4****** through 1HFTE5502N4******.
